Responsibilities & Context

Position: Head of Human Resource Division

Job Grade: Senior Assistant Vice President to Senior Vice President

Key Job Responsibilities:

  • Develop and implement HR strategies aligned with the overall business objectives of the Bank.
  • Oversee workforce planning processes to ensure optimal staffing levels across divisions and branches.
  • Oversee the end-to-end recruitment and selection process to attract and retain top talent.
  • Formulate, update, and implement HR policies and procedures in alignment with organizational goals and regulatory requirements.
  • Administer a robust performance management system to drive high performance and accountability across the organization.
  • Lead the Bank’s learning and development initiatives by identifying training needs, organizing effective programs, and evaluating their impact.
  • Support the Bank’s current and future business needs through effective talent development, engagement, and retention strategies.
  • Foster a positive and inclusive work environment that promotes employee engagement and a performance-driven culture.
  • Manage all HR operations, including compensation and benefits, HR budgeting, employee relations, separation processes, and disciplinary matters.
  • Promote a positive work environment and employee engagement by fostering an inclusive culture and supporting diversity initiatives.
  • Ensure compliance with internal policies, regulatory requirements, and audit guidelines.
  • Utilize HR metrics and analytics to support strategic decision-making and continuous improvement.
  • Maintain effective communication and relationships with relevant government agencies and regulatory bodies.
